nevilbot: All those asking about TOEFL, the thing is u can't register it by ursef u most use an agent WO might stress u in d end like we av heard here. I don't know y u guys don't just register for ielts DAT u can register by ursef and get ur result wen u need it
As for emirates luggage of 30kg, I took Turkish and dey allowed 2 diff luggage's of 23kg each so if u do d maths DAT is more Dan emirates single luggage of 30kg and I still carry hand luggage join. And the advantage of Turkish over emirate is d distance of d second flight to Germany. The first flight from Lagos to Istanbul or Dubai is roughly d same but na d second leg u go which u av taken a shorter route cus u will b tired already. Turkish will b like 3 hrs to Germany while emirates will be anoda agonizing 7 hrs or dia about. I would av died if I took emirate cus 2hrs into my second flight I was already finding it difficult to breath in d plane. So my advice will b to take an airline with a shorter second flight to ur destination.
